I have been making Offline Media USB Sticks and recently have been running into an issue with Offline Media.

I first diskpart a USB Drive into two partitions:   1 x 16GB Fat32 and then 1 x 48GB NTFS.

I then copy the the Boot files and most of the Deploy folder over to the FAT32.  I also set the DEPLOYROOT = the NTFS drive.  (ie.   DeployRoot=E:\Deploy)

That is where I copy the entire DEPLOY folder.

Normally the applications I tested with would install, though I was copying them to both drives.  Though now I have a scenario where the applications do not fit on the FAT32 Partition and I am receiving an error:

CHANGE Directory:   D:\Deploy\Applications\Application Name

WARNING:  UNABLE TO SET WORKING DIRECTORY

Well, my BootStrap says that the working directory should be E:\Deploy and not D:\Deploy which works for finding the WIM file and it installs the OS, though when it goes to do the applications I guess it's always been installing them from the D Drive and I just didn't realize until now.

I would really  like these to install from E so that I may fit as many GB as I need on the NTFS side.
